#5261b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5261bc is composed of 32.2% red, 38%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.4% cyan, 48.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 231.5 degrees, a saturation of 44.2% and a lightness of 52.9%. #5261bc color hex could be obtained by blending #a4c2ff with #000079.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#5261bc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04050b is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5261bc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#80828e is the less saturated color, while #1133fd is the most saturated one.
